Many insurance opportunities stall between quoting and binding—not because producers forget to follow up, but because it isn’t always clear what step is needed next.
Without a simple structure for tracking movement after proposals are delivered, follow-ups become inconsistent, underwriting responses slow down, and payment or binder timing can drift.
The Prospect Activation Engine™ helps agencies create a repeatable follow-up workflow that keeps opportunities moving forward between quote and bind.
Instead of relying on memory or scattered reminders, this workflow outlines a simple system producers can use to track what each opportunity is waiting on and when to follow up next.
• identify what step is currently preventing an opportunity from binding
• create a consistent follow-up rhythm after proposals are delivered
• improve communication timing with both clients and underwriters
• reduce stalled opportunities late in the placement process
• keep producers focused on the next action needed to move coverage forward
This template provides a structured framework agencies can adapt to their own placement workflow.
The goal is simple: help producers keep opportunities moving between quote and bind with greater clarity and consistency.
